What is Literacy KC?
Literacy KC operates as a cornerstone of regional workforce development, specializing in high-impact educational programming for adults. The organization provides a comprehensive suite of services, including High School Equivalency preparation, English Language Learning, and critical digital literacy training. By aligning its curriculum with the evolving demands of the modern labor market, Literacy KC serves as a vital bridge for individuals seeking to improve their professional qualifications and economic mobility.
